On February 9, China Aerospace Science and Technology Corporation held a press conference on the Blue Book of China's Aerospace Science and Technology Activities (2021) (hereinafter referred to as the Blue Book) in Beijing. The meeting pointed out that in 2022, the Aerospace Science and Technology Group plans to arrange more than 50 space launch missions; carry out 6 launch missions in the manned space project throughout the year, and fully build the Space Station with the Tianhe core module as the control center, the Qingtian and Dream Experimental Modules as the main experimental platform, and the perennial manned care space station; the Long March 6A carrier rocket will carry out its first flight. The Blue Book comprehensively reviews the space science and technology activities in 2021 from six chapters: the development trend of world spaceflight, China's space launch activities, China's spacecraft development activities, China's aerospace application services, China's international cooperation in space, and China's commercial space progress.

Space launch and development continue to turn on "super mode"

In 2021, China Aerospace carried out 55 launch missions throughout the year, ranking first in the world in the number of launches, and the quantity and quality of launch payloads continued to set new records; 5 missions in the key technology verification stage of the Chinese space station were successfully completed, and the assembly and construction in orbit were carried out in an all-round way; Tianwen-1 was completely circumnavigated, landed and toured at one time, and China's first Mars exploration mission was successful; international cooperation in space space continued to deepen, and the international sharing of space capabilities continued to promote; China's commercial spaceflight made new progress, basically forming the layout of the main industrial chain. Among them, the Aerospace Science and Technology Group Long March series of carrier rockets completed 48 launch missions, all of which were successful, ranking first in the number of launches in the world's aerospace enterprises, with a total number of 103 launched spacecraft and a total mass of 189.65 tons.

In 2022, the aerospace launch and development work of the Aerospace Science and Technology Group will still run at a high level and continue to open the "super mode". According to the relevant experts of the Aerospace Science and Technology Group, the space launch of the Aerospace Science and Technology Group in 2022 presents three major characteristics: First, the number of launches and flight tests continues to remain high. The Aerospace Science and Technology Group plans to arrange more than 50 space launch missions and launch more than 140 spacecraft, and the number of launches will continue to remain high; it will complete the first flight mission of the Long March 6 A carrier rocket and the Jielong 3 carrier rocket.

Second, major engineering tasks are very arduous and have a huge impact. The construction of the space station is an important leading project for building a scientific and technological power and a space power, and is the top priority of the annual aerospace mission. The manned space station project will complete 6 major tasks this year, including the two cargo spacecraft of Tianzhou 4 and Tianzhou 5, the two manned spacecraft of Shenzhou 14 and Shenzhou 15, the launch of the Tiantian Experimental Module I and the Dream Experiment Module II, as well as the docking at the orbital intersection, the outgoing spacecraft activities and the return of the spacecraft, and the space station will be fully completed this year.

Third, the research and development task continues to maintain high intensity, and technical research is difficult. In 2022, the Aerospace Science and Technology Group will focus on the development of multiple models represented by the fourth phase of the lunar exploration project and the asteroid probe, promote satellite applications to actively serve the national strategic goals, create an industrial form of "aerospace + informatization +", accelerate the construction of a high-orbit satellite Internet integrated information service system, build a satellite remote sensing integrated operation service system integrating civil and commercial applications, and extend Beidou applications to system integration and value-added services.

In addition, in 2022, the Aerospace Science and Technology Group will also launch a number of national civil space infrastructure scientific research satellites and business satellites to meet the application needs of users in various fields such as natural resources, ecological environment, forestry and grassland, emergency response, meteorology, radio and television, so that aerospace technology can better serve the social and people's livelihood and serve the development and construction of the national economy. The annual launch plan also includes many commercial launch missions such as Beijing No. 3 B satellite and Zhongzi satellite constellation 03 group satellites.

Ma Tao, deputy director of the Aerospace Department of China Aerospace Science and Technology Group, said that in 2022, the group will complete six major tasks of the manned space station project, build a space station in an all-round way, and promote China's space development to a new height. The Long March 6A carrier rocket will complete its first flight, and will launch a number of national civil space infrastructure scientific research satellites and business satellites, focusing on the development of the fourth phase of the lunar exploration project and asteroid probes.
